Smith Flooring Begins Making FSC-certified Solid O

Mountain View, MO, February 7--Smith Flooring last month completed its first run of FSC-certified oak flooring since achieving chain of custody certification from the Forest Stewardship Council late last year.

Mannington Commits to Surfaces 2006

Salem, NJ, February 8--Based on the overwhelming positive response to Surfaces 2005, Mannington Mills Inc. announced today that it has committed to participating in Surfaces 2006.

Unemployment Drops to 5.2%, 146,000 Jobs Created

Washington, DC, February 4--The unemployment rate dropped to 5.2% in January, from 5.4% in December, as payrolls grew by 146,000 during the month, verses a downwardly revised 133,000 increase in December, according to the Labor Department.

Patent Judgment in Favor of Alloc

Racine, WI, February 1--The Federal District Court in the Northern District of Illinois has entered judgment in favor of Alloc, Inc. of Racine, Wisconsin, the Berry Group of Oostrozebeke, Belgium, and Valinge Innovation AB of Viken, Sweden.

SPACES Opens in Florida

Fort Lauderdale, FL, February 2--SPACES, Florida's largest retail home design center with over 155,000 square feet of showrooms, has officially opened their doors to the public.

Forbo Reports 1.5% Sales Increase

Eglisau, Switzerland, February 1--In the business year 2004, Forbo raised net sales by CHF 23.4 million ($19.7M) to CHF 1,622.3 million ($1.36B), which corresponds to an increase of 1.5% over the previous year.
